body {
 background: #000000 url('tlo.jpg') top repeat-x;
 font-family: Tahoma, Verdana;
 font-size: 10px;
 color: #000000;
 margin:0px;
 padding:0px;
}

#stronaroot {
 width: 100%;
 background: url('tlosrodek.jpg') top center no-repeat;
}

#linki {
 text-align:center;
 font-size: 9px;
 color:#340e0e;
}
#linki a {
 color:#340e0e
}

#linki4 {
 text-align:center;
 font-size: 8px;
 color:#6f0001;
}
#linki4 a {
 color:#6f0001
}

#linki2 {
 text-align:center;
 font-size: 9px;
 color:#913854;
 margin-left: 1px;
 background: url('stopka2.png') bottom repeat-y;
 width: 924px;
}
#linki2 a {
 color:#913854
}

#strona {
 width: 924px;
 height:auto;
 margin:auto
}

#naglowek {
 width: 924px;
 height:149px;
 background: url('naglowek.png');
}

#jezyk {
 color: #5a595a;
 float: right;
 text-align:right;
 margin-top:20px;
 margin-right:20px;
}

#stopka {
 margin-top: 10px;
 margin-left: 2px;
 width: 903px;
 padding: 8px 10px 2px 10px;
 height: 19px;
 color:#FFFFFF;
 background: url('stopka.png') no-repeat;
 }
 
#stopka a{
 color:#FFFFFF;
 }

#najczesciej_odwiedzane {
 width:924px;
 height: auto;
 padding-top: 15px;
}

.ramka_gora {
 background: #ffffff url('ramka_gora.png') top repeat-x;
 padding: 5px;
} 

.ramka_gora_cz {
 background: #ffe5eb url('ramka_gora_cz.png') top repeat-x;
 padding: 5px;
} 

.ramka_dol {
 height:5px;
 overflow:hidden;
}

.tabela {
 border-collapse: collapse;
 border-spacing: 0px;
 padding: 0px;
 margin: 0px;
}

.tabela td{
 padding: 0px;
 margin: 0px
}

img {
 border:0px;
}

.naglowek {
 color: #6f0034;
 font-size: 12px;
 font-weight: bold;
 margin-bottom:5px;
 text-align:left;
}

.naglowekb {
 color: #ffffff;
 font-size: 12px;
 font-weight: bold;
 margin-bottom:5px;
 text-align:left;
}


.naglowekm {
 color: #9b2e61;
 font-size: 11px;
 font-weight: bold;
 margin-bottom:5px;
 text-align:left;
}

.naglowekmb {
 color: #ffffff;
 font-size: 11px;
 font-weight: bold;
 margin-bottom:5px;
 text-align:left;
}



#menu {
 float:left;;
 width: 105px;
 height:auto;
 }
 
#zawartosc {
 float: right ;
 width: 805px;
 height: auto;
}

strong {
 color:#6f0034
}

a {
 color: #000000;
 text-decoration: none;
} 

a:hover{
 color: #000000;
 text-decoration: underline;
} 

#opcje {
 color: #d50165;
 font-size: 11px;
 font-weight: bold;
 float: left;
 margin-top:126px;
 padding-left: 8px;
}

#opcje a {
 color: #d50165;
 text-decoration: none;

} 

#opcje a:hover{
 color: #d50165;
 text-decoration: underline;
} 

.tresc {
 text-align: justify;
 padding: 20px;
 }
 
.czarnyg {
 color: #6f0034;
 font-weight: bold;
}

.czarny {
 color: #6f0034;
 text-align:left;
 }

.podkresl {
 border-bottom: 1px #6f0034 solid;
 margin-bottom: 5px;
 margin-top: 10px;
}

.liniet td {
	border-bottom:#ae8799 1px solid;
}
 
.tresc input {
 background: #ffffff;
 border: #6f0034 1px solid;
 font-size: 10px;
}

.tresc textarea {
 background: #ffffff;
 border: #6f0034 1px solid;
 margin: 2px;
  font-size: 10px;
}

.tresc select {
 background: #ffffff;
 border: #6f0034 1px solid;
 margin: 2px;
  font-size: 10px;
}

.tresc option {
 background: #ffffff;
 border: #6f0034 1px solid;
  margin: 2px;
}

.tresc a {
 color: #d50165;
 text-decoration: none;
 font-weight: bold;

} 

.tresc a:hover{
 color: #d50165;
 text-decoration: underline;
 font-weight: bold;
} 

.error {
 padding-left: 5px;
 color:#FF0000;
 font-weight: bold;
 }
 
.ok {
 padding-left: 5px;
 color:#00FF00;
 font-weight: bold;
 }
 
form {
 padding: 0px;
 margin: 0px;
 }
 
 
.lewa {
 width: 145px;
 height: 150px;
 float:left;
 overflow: hidden;
 color: #2c282a;
 margin-bottom: 10px;
 margin-right: 5px;
}

.lewa2 {
 overflow: hidden;
 color: #2c282a;
 margin-bottom: 10px;
 margin-right: 10px;
}


.kreska {
 border-right: 1px #dddddd solid;
}


.naglowekm a{
 color: #9b2e61;
}

.naglowekmb a{
 color: #ffffff;
}

.alewa {
 text-align:left
 }